the inner circumference of a circular track is 220 m. The track is 7 m wide everywhere. Calculate the cost of putting fence along the outer circle at Rs.2 per metre.

Inner circumference = 220

2 π r = 220

r *2* 22 = 220 * 7

r = 35 m [ inner radius ]

inner radius , r₁ = 35 m
outer radius , r₂ = 35 + 7 = 42 m

outer circumference = 2 π r ₂

= 2 * ( 22 / 7 ) * 42 = 264 m

Cost of fencing = Rs 2 ❌264 = Rs 528
